The purely natural gas market dates again for the mid-1800s, and states commenced forming public utility commissions to control it in the early 1900s. Within the 1930s into the seventies, federal oversight was mainly restricted to pipelines, and states’ reduced price tag controls dissuaded providers from new exploration.
